Abstract

The present invention provides a method for transmitting and receiving a downlink signal between a terminal and a base station in a wireless communication system supporting an unlicensed band, and a device supporting the method. As a specific example, the present invention includes a method for: transmitting and receiving a physical downlink control channel (PDCCH) signal in an unlicensed band so that a base station and a terminal transmit and receive system information associated with a particular synchronization signal/physical broadcast channel (SS/PBCH) block; and, based on the PDCCH signal, transmitting and receiving a PDSCH signal including the system information.

The invention claimed is: 
     
       1. A method performed by a user equipment (UE) in a wireless communication system, the method comprising:
 receiving a synchronization signal/physical broadcast channel (SS/PBCH) block in a candidate resource region among a plurality of candidate resource regions for the SS/PBCH block; 
 obtaining a PBCH based on the SS/PBCH block; and 
 monitoring a physical downlink control channel (PDCCH) based on at least one control resource set (CORESET), wherein the at least one CORESET is determined based on the PBCH, 
 wherein two candidate resource regions among the plurality of candidate resource regions are pre-defined within a time interval, wherein the time interval has a duration of 14 consecutive orthogonal frequency division multiplexing (OFDM) symbols indexed by OFDM symbol indices n=0, 1, 2, . . . , 13, 
 wherein a first candidate resource region among the two candidate resource regions has an initial OFDM symbol at OFDM symbol index n=2 in the time interval, and a duration of the first candidate resource region is 4 symbols, 
 wherein a second candidate resource region among the two candidate resource regions has an initial OFDM symbol at OFDM symbol index n=9 in the time interval, and a duration of the second candidate resource region is 4 symbols, 
 wherein a first CORESET for the PDCCH has an initial OFDM symbol at OFDM symbol index n=0 in the time interval, and a duration of the first CORESET is 2 symbols, and 
 wherein a second CORESET for the PDCCH has an initial OFDM symbol at OFDM symbol index n=7 in the time interval, and a duration of the second CORESET is 2 symbols. 
 
     
     
       2. The method of  claim 1 , wherein a number OFDM symbols that are configured for each search space set depends on a number of frequency-domain resource blocks (RBs) that are configured for the search space set. 
     
     
       3. The method of  claim 1 , wherein for a subcarrier spacing (SCS) of 15 kHz and 30 kHz, two candidate resource regions for the SS/PBCH block are configured within the time interval,
 wherein one of the two candidate resource regions for the SS/PBCH block has an initial OFDM symbol at OFDM symbol index n=2 in the time interval, and 
 wherein another of the two candidate resource regions for the SS/PBCH block has an initial OFDM symbol at OFDM symbol index n=8 in the time interval. 
 
     
     
       4.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the PDCCH is transmitted based on a channel access procedure. 
     
     
       5.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the PDCCH comprises information regarding a resource allocation for receiving a physical downlink shared channel (PDSCH) that includes system information. 
     
     
       6. The method of  claim 5 , wherein the system information includes remaining minimum system information (RMSI) that is not included in the SS/PBCH block. 
     
     
       7.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the UE is configured to communicate with at least one of another UE, a UE related to an autonomous driving vehicle, or a network.
